Watase Tsunehiko
Watase Tsunehiko was a Japanese actor. He won the award for best supporting actor at the 2nd Japan Academy Prize for The Incident and at the 3rd Hochi Film Award for The Incident, Koutei no inai hachigatsu and The Fall of Ako Castle. His older brother is the actor Watari Tetsuya. (Source: Wikipedia)

Kirino Natsuo
Kirino Natsuo is the pen name of Hashioka Mariko, a Japanese novelist and a leading figure in the recent boom of female writers of Japanese detective fiction.
